Crashed August 25, 1942
Mission History
Last seen when it departed
Cold Bay via Sand Point to Kodiak
on August 25, 1942. All crew reported missing. The Navy searched the
area for three days and found no debris or oil slick on the water. It
has never been located and remains a mystery.
